Reinventing yourself, again...

I've just remember how I was inspired to write the previous post titled "Reinventing yourself." I got the idea after watching eternal sunshine of a spotless mind, a movie starring Jim Carrey.
The story itself revolve around a guy who tried to forget about his girlfriend after falling out of a relationship. To do it, he went to a special doctor who uses a machine to erase memories from people's brain. The whole process was done when the person is a sleep or put to sleep. The result was that the person will completely forget the selected memories without knowing it and it's irreversable. Much like erasing a file from a computer.
The problem was the character played by Jim Carrey found himself awake inside his memory with his girlfriend, the part of memory that he wanted to delete. As he re-live it, he realize that the memories was such fun that he decided he wanted to keep them after all. And so, as the doctor and his assitants tries to erase it, our hero runs around his brain trying to save the memory of his girlfriend, or at least part of the memory.
What does that got to do with reinventing yourself? Well..., I think to erase our memory, no matter how scant or bad or frightening or humiliating, is to lose our self. As a person, you will be undone. As a human being you will be gone.
That's something I know, I wouldn't wanna happen. 'Cause at least, with my memory intact, I know what I should or shouldn't have done.
